I just got an used 1999 Mercury 3.3hp outboard motor. The engine works fine but I cannot switch it from neutral to gear. The plastic lever is stuck and won't budge. I have read that it is a common problem with those outboards. Unfortunately, the penetrating oil didn't help much and trying to push the handle out with a screwdriver from the access port was also unsuccessful. Looks like the handle is seized pretty good. Any ideas how to free it up so I can lube, put new o-rings and get it working again?
 
Update: I was able to pull the gear handle using locking pliers and tapping them gently with a hammer (thanks to one of the youtube videos). Cleaned the lever, housing, lubed orings, put everything back together and all is good. Motor now shifts fine between neutral and forward.
